Action item from the Liftscape simulator incident: new team members should know the dispatch model underestimated lobby surges because car-capacity weights were copied from an older building profile. Mira is updating the calibration doc, and all future profiles must pass the surge regression suite before merge. For reference, the corrected simulator constants are listed here:

constants for yaduf-fahag:
BUDGETS = {
    "kelix": 528,
    "briwyn": 734,
}

Release checklist — Brindle Clinic reminder job. Confirm the cron window matches clinic hours, verify the SMS template renders the rescheduled flag, and run the dry-run against the staging roster. Do not enable the live sender until on-call signs off. Opt-out list must be refreshed within 24h of deploy. Attach the token from the verification run directly below this item.

session token of kagup-hahaf = htk3_2b8

## Environments: Profile store sharding

The Mosshollow user-profile store is now split across four shards in staging, keyed by account hash. Production cutover follows the same layout. Rebalancing runs automatically after each deploy. The shard router in each environment uses the configuration values listed here.

deployment values, yageg-hahig:
WENAEL_HOST=wenael.tolvaqlabs.internal
WENAEL_PORT=4000

Hey, welcome to the rotation! Quick heads-up: the Merlode dedupe job for customer records runs nightly and occasionally pages when fuzzy-match scores spike. Usually it's safe to requeue the batch once; if it pages twice, escalate to Priya. Everything you need — match thresholds, requeue steps, escalation order — is documented on this page.

operations page: https://jira.tolvaqlabs.internal/projects/display/display/browse

CI note — Scanwick barcode integration. If the integration suite fails on the decode step, it's almost always the emulator image missing the camera stub — rerun with the hardware profile flag. Flaky timeouts on checkout scans are known; bump the retry count, don't chase them. If neither helps, grab the failing build token below and ping the hardware channel.

pipeline stamp: htk31_3c6b63a1fd55b8745625d3b6ce9c5fc